区块链网络中的51%攻击是如何发生的,它对安全性有何影响?
51%攻击指的是在区块链网络中,攻击者控制了超过50%的计算能力或网络节点。这样的控制能力允许攻击者对网络的交易确认过程进行操控,这种情况可能会对整个网络的安全性造成严重影响。控制了如此多的算力,攻击者能够伪造交易、双重支付,甚至使部分交易无法被确认。
这一攻击一般发生在采用工作量证明机制的区块链网络中。在这一机制下,网络通过计算耗费一定量的计算资源来保持安全性。如果某个实体或组织拥有绝对的算力优势,意味着它可以以远高于正常情况下的速度进行区块的生成和确认,这样一来,合法用户的交易就会被忽视或删除。
51%攻击所带来的后果非常严重。首先,攻击者可以选择回滚网络交易,比如在某一时间点上进行交易,然后在掌握了网络的情况下,将账本回滚到这一时间点,从而让自己获得不正当的收益。这种行为的直接后果是导致用户对系统的信任严重下降,进而可能导致资本外流。
攻击者的控制力还意味着他们能随意选择哪些区块有效和无效。例如,攻击者可以决定将某些合法用户的交易剔除出区块,或者在他们希望的情况下多次提交同一交易,使得消费者面临双重支付的风险。在这种情况下,合法用户很可能受到损失,并失去获得公平交易机会的可能性。
为了防止51%攻击,许多区块链网络在设计时便考虑了安全性的问题。一种方法是通过增加节点数量来分散网络权力,使得单一主体难以控制过半的算力。另一种方式是采用不同的共识算法,像权益证明等机制,这些机制在一定程度上减少了算力集中带来的风险。
尽管现有的技术和措施能够减少51%攻击的发生,但仍然无法完全消除这一威胁。攻击者通常可以通过租借算力的方式来降低其成本,这意味着即使区块链网络本身比较小,依然有可能成为攻击的目标。
在一些情况下,51%攻击甚至可能会引发连锁反应,导致更多的用户纷纷撤离或停止使用该网络。这种集体的不信任态度会造成网络的急速衰退,甚至崩溃。网络一旦失去用户基础,恢复其信任和使用率变得极为困难。
某些情况下,社区会选择通过硬分叉等手段来进行修复,试图恢复网络的信任度与安全性。这种方法往往伴随着复杂的技术问题,不同意见的分歧可能会让社区更为分裂,加重问题的复杂性。团结和信任在这些危机时刻显得尤为重要,若社区未能在此拥抱合作,则复兴的希望很渺茫。
51%攻击引发的安全性问题不仅限于交易的影响,整体的网络运作也将因此受到威胁。攻击不仅会影响交易本身的有效性与可靠性,还可能导致整个网络的治理失效。一旦网络无法正常工作,用户的基本权利与利益就会受到极大损害,这对任何依赖于该系统的业务来说都是不可承受之重。
尽管区块链网络天生具有去中心化的特性,增强了安全性,但51%攻击的可能性确实存在,尤其是在一些新兴网络或算力较弱的环境中。网络设计者必须时刻保持警惕,持续评估各种潜在风险,不断完善系统的安全性与稳健性,以确保用户的信任和网络的持续繁荣。
ChainSafeAI(链熵科技)专注于区块链生态安全,以“数据驱动 + 技术赋能”构建360°全方位安全防护体系,服务于交易所、金融机构、OTC服务商及加密资产投资者。公司提供覆盖KYT风险监测、智能"https://www.chainsafeai.com/" title="合约审计">合约审计、加密资产追踪、区块链漏洞测试等在内的全维度安全与合规技术解决方案,助力客户防范洗钱、诈骗等风险,保障业务合规运行。通过实时风险预警、合规审查与资金溯源分析,协助客户识别链上异常行为、防范洗钱及诈骗风险、降低被盗损失并提升资产追回可能性。